Kimi Raikkonen looks set to keep his place at Ferrari in 2017, according to the latest specialist reports from Italy.
Although other drivers have been linked with the Finn's place, his podium in Austria and Sebastian Vettel's DNF means the pair are now equal on points after nine races run this year.
La Gazzetta dello Sport reports that Ferrari will take its decision on Raikkonen within the month of July, indicating that it is likely to fall in the 36-year-old's favour.
Ferrari test driver Marc Gene told Movistar, "It is likely that Kimi will continue. I believe it anyway, in part because there don't seem to be any clear replacements for him on the market."
